The Process of Learning Magic

Just as it was in the past, magic tricks and those who perform them are extremely popular. There has truly been a great revival of interest in the art of illusion. Magic shows once again are huge television programs, and there are quite a few magicians with household name status. Because of this, there are many people in the world that have a desire to learn how to perform magic and illusion. Magic and illusion can be a great hobby for anyone looking to have a good time, or make some money. For those who want to learn, there has honestly never been a better time to start learning how to perform magic and illusion. In the past, almost all of the secrets associated with magic tricks were just that, secrets. The process took years to learn correctly, even if you had a great teacher.

Many people believe that this has changed for the better. There is a much more open atmosphere for those wanting to learn magic tricks and illusion. Mainly, there are two reasons for this. When it comes to learning, the communication and information technological advancements of the last decade have created easy ways to learn via the television and internet. Knowing how magic and illusion work has created a deeper level of desire for more.

With all of that being said, we now realize that when people know how a trick is accomplished it does not actually hurt the trick. Through this, the magicians and tricks are appreciated even more than before. Within the last ten years, magic has been democratized quite thoroughly. The magical experience still lies in the presentation of the trick and not necessarily the trick itself.

There is no need today to look for a professional magician or illusionist to mentor you while you learn magic. There is also absolutely no need to spend all of your money on expensive gimmicks to make yourself look professional. For a beginning magician, there are quite a few free websites out there that give great instructional videos and tutorials on how to perform simple magic tricks. If you practice the theory of magic learned through videos, free articles, and great eBooks that are available online then there is no limit to the number of tricks you can learn. You can learn card tricks at home on your own time with these new and improved methods.

Street magic performers have revived the popularity of things like coin and card tricks over the last few years. Mentalism is a very old, but great type of magic that is regaining interest as well. If you are looking to become the next David Blaine, or just amuse your friends and family, there are great opportunities out there for aspiring magicians and illusionists.
